What Is Handbook Handling? Recognizing Its Role in Work Environment Safety
Manual handling incorporates a wide array of tasks that require physical effort. It involves lifting boxes, relocating furniture, or even helping coworkers that might require aid. Considered that numerous jobs entail some kind of hand-operated handling-- from storehouse procedures to medical care duties-- comprehending correct methods is vital for lessening injuries and enhancing workplace productivity.
The Importance of Handbook Handling Training
Training workers in right hand-operated handling strategies here can considerably lower the danger of injuries such as musculoskeletal conditions (MSDs). These injuries can bring about shed days and raised health care costs. By investing in proper training programs-- like first aid training courses or specialized hands-on handling training-- companies cultivate a much safer working environment.
Common Injuries from Improper Manual Handling
When workers engage in improper hands-on handling techniques, they may suffer from:
- Back Stress: One of the most common injury connected with manual handling. Neck Pain: Typically brought on by lifting hefty loads incorrectly. Shoulder Injuries: Resulting from repeated overhanging lifting. Knee Injuries: Particularly widespread in construction or warehouse settings.
Recognizing these potential risks stresses the necessity of appropriate training and awareness.

Manual Handling Strategies for Safe Practice
The Basics of Correct Raising Techniques
Assess the Lots: Before raising any object, examine its weight and size. Position Your Feet: Stand shoulder-width apart for better balance. Bend Your Knees: Maintain your back right while bending your knees for leverage. Grip Strongly: Ensure you have an excellent grip on the item before lifting it. Lift with Your Legs: Utilize your leg muscle mass as opposed to your back when lifting. Keep the Tons Close: Hold items near your body while moving them. Avoid Twisting: Relocate your feet as opposed to turning your torso while bring loads.These basic methods considerably reduce the possibility of crashes and injuries related to inappropriate manual handling.
Utilizing Equipment for Enhanced Safety
Employers need to provide tools like:
- Trolleys Forklifts Hoists
These devices can relieve strenuous physical stress throughout hand-operated handling tasks.

1. What sorts of work need hands-on handling training?
Manual handling training is vital throughout different fields consisting of building, healthcare, warehousing, and retail-- as these typically involve training or relocating hefty things regularly.
2. How often must companies conduct hands-on handling training?
Regular refresher courses must be carried out at least once every two years or whenever there are modifications in processes or equipment used for hands-on tasks.
